Technical Specifications
Specification
Value
COD Measuring Range
0-1000 mg/l
NH₃-N Measuring Range
0-300 mg/l
Total Phosphorus Range
0-300 mg/l
Total Nitrogen Range
0-100 mg/l
Accuracy
± 5% F.S
Repeatability
± 2% F.S
Measurement Cycle
20-50 minutes
Sampling Cycle
Adjustable from 10-9999 minutes
Calibration Cycle
Adjustable from 1-99 days
Power Supply
AC220±10% V, 50±10% Hz
Dimensions
1500 x 550 x 450 (mm)
The PRE-WS2020 Series water quality analyzer provides accurate measurements of COD, NH₃-N, total phosphorus, and total nitrogen, making it ideal for environmental water monitoring applications.
